Está en la página 1de 20

First-In, Firt-Out.

(FIFO) Primeras entradas primeras salidas


La CPU es asignada a los procesos por Orden de llegada, cuando el el primer proceso ingresa al sis
ejecutarse todo el tiempo que necesite

Lista Porcesos Duracion


1 Visual Code P1 6
2 Zbrush P2 8
3 Word P3 12

Gantt
Rafagas
0 P1 6 P2 14 P3

Tiempo de espera Tiempo de retorno


Visual Code 0+0=0 6-0=6
Zbrush 6-0=6 14-0=14
Word 14-0=14 26-0=26
Tiempo medio= 0+6+14=20/3=6.66 6+14+26=46/3=15.3

momento de inicio - tiempo de llegada


ntradas primeras salidas
mer proceso ingresa al sistemase inicia de inmediato y permite
o que necesite

NO APROPIATIVO
Teimpo de llegada
0
0
0

26
First-In, Firt-Out. (FIFO) Primeras entradas primeras salidas
La CPU es asignada a los procesos por Orden de llegada, cuando el el primer proceso ingresa al
sistemase inicia de inmediato y permite ejecutarse todo el tiempo que necesite

Lista Porcesos Duracion


1 Visual Code P1 6
2 Zbrush P2 8
3 Word P3 12

Gantt
Rafagas
0 P2 6 P1 14 P3

Tiempo de espera Tiempo de retorno


Zbrush 0-0=0 6-0=6
Visual Code 6-6=0 14-6=8
Word 14-8=6 26-8=18
Tiempo medio=6/3=2 6+8+18=32/3=10.6

momento de inicio - tiempo de llegada


as salidas
l primer proceso ingresa al
empo que necesite

Teimpo de llegada NO APROPIATIVO


6
0
8

26
Sjf(Shortest job First) No apropiado
La UCP es asignada a procesos con tiempos mas cortos de trtabajo

Duracion Teimpo de llegada


P1 2 7
P2 8 1
P3 5 4

Gantt

1 P2 8 P1 10 P3 15

Tiempo de espera Tiempo de retorno


P1 0+0=0 6-0=6
P2 0-1=1 8-1=7
P3 14-0=14 26-0=14

Tiempo medio=
Sjf(Shortest job First) No apropiado
La UCP es asignada a procesos con tiempos mas cortes de trtabajo

Duracion
P1 20
P2 80
P3 50

Gantt

0 P1 20 P3

TIEMPO DE INICIO - TIEMPO DE LLEGADA


Tiempo de espera
P1 0-0=0
P2 70-0=70
P3 20-0=20
Tiempo medio=0+70+20=90/3=30
est job First) No apropiado
cesos con tiempos mas cortes de trtabajo

Teimpo de llegada
0
0
0

70 P2 150

Tiempo de retorno
20-0=20
150-0=150
70-0=70
20+150+70=240/3=80
SRTf (APROPIATIVO)
La CPU asigna a los procesos con el menor tiempo restante

Duracion Teimpo de llegada


P1 6 5
P2 4 4
P3 12 0
P4 2 3
P5 7 6

Gantt
1-2-3 1-2 1-2-3-4 1-2-3-4-5-6 1-2-3-4-5-6-7
0-2-3 P3 3-4 P4 5-6-7-8 P2 9 P1 15 P5

Cola Tiempo de espera Tiempo de retorno


P3 8 P1 9-5=4
P2 5-4=1
P3 30-
P4 3-3=0
P5 15-6=9
Tiempo medio=
SRTF (Shortest Remaining Time First), selecciona al proceso con el próximo tiempo de
ejecución restante más corto. Es muy similar al SJF, con la diferencia de que si un
nuevo proceso pasa a listo, se verifica si el tiempo requerido es más corto que lo que
queda por ejecutar del proceso en ejecución. Si es así, el proceso en ejecución pasa a
listo y su tiempo de estimación se decremento con el tiempo que ha estado
ejecutándose.

1-2-3-4-5-6-7-8
22 P3 30
Round Robin quatum = 2
Cada proceso tiene asignado un intervalo de tiempo de ejecución, llamado cuanto o cuánto. Si
elige a otro proceso para ocupar la CPU. Si el proceso se bloquea o terminar antes de acabar su q

Duracion Teimpo de llegada


P1 6 1
P2 2 0
P3 10 4
P4 12 3
1Q 1Q 1Q 1Q

Tiempo de espera Tiempo de retorno (tiempo en que finaliza el P-TIEMPO DE LLEGADA)


P1 2-1=1 18-1=17
P2 0+0=0 10-0=10
P3 6-4=2 30-4=26
P4 4-3=1 32-3=29
1+0+2+1=4/4=1 17+10+26+29=82/4=20.5
mado cuanto o cuánto. Si el proceso agota su quantum de tiempo, se
minar antes de acabar su quantum tambien se alterna el uso de la CPU

TIEMPO DE LLEGADA)
DuracionTeimpo de llegada
P1 6 1
P2 2 0
P3 10 4
P4 12 3
1Q 1Q 1Q

Tiempo de esTiempo de re
P1
P2
P3
P4
mpo de llegada

1Q

(tiempo en que finaliza el P-TIEMPO DE LLEGADA)


SRTN (APROPIATIVO)
La UCP asigna los procesos con el menor tiempo restante

Duracion
P1 9
P2 4
P3 12
P4 20
P5 15
P6 21
P7 18

Gantt

0 P4 3 P2

TIEMPO DE INICIO - TIEMPO DE LLEGADA


cola Tiempo de espera
P4=17 P1 8-8=0
P3=11 P2 3-3=0
P3 (TIEMPO DE INICIO - TIEMPO DE LLEGADA - DURACION)7-7-12= 12
P4 0-0-20=20
P5 28-5=23
P6 78-4=74
P7 60-9=51
Tiempo medio= 0+0+12+20+74+51=157/7=22.43
TAREA DIMINGO 11:59 de la tarde

Teimpo de llegada
8
3
7
0
5
4 Gantt
9 P3 empieza en 0 termi
0 P3

7 P3 8 P1 17 P3 28 P5

TIEMPO DE FINALIZACION - TIEMPO DE LLEGADA


Tiempo de retorno
17-8=9
7-3=4
28-7=21
60-0=60
43-5=38
99-4=95
78-9=69
9+4+21+60+38+95+69=296/7=42.29
P4 empieza en 4 teP2 empieza en 8 P3 empieza en 0 termina en 4
4 P4 8 P2 9 P1

43 P4 60 P7 78 P6 99
67 P6 83 P7
Porcesos Duracion
P1 6
P2 8
P3 12

Gantt
Rafagas
0 P1 6 P3 18 P2

Tiempo de espera Tiempo de retorno


P1 0-0=0 6-0=6
P3 6-0=6 18-0=18
P2 18-2=16 26-2=24
Tiempo medio= 0+16+6=22/3=7 6+18+24=48/3=16
Teimpo de llegada
0
2
0

26
c
P1
P2
P3

Gantt
Rafagas
0 P1 2 P3

Tiempo de espera
P1 0-0=0
P3 0-4=4
P2 0-2=2
Tiempo medio= 0+4+9=6/3=2

c
P1
P2
P3

Gantt
Rafagas

Tiempo de espera
P1
P3
P2
Tiempo medio=
Duracion Teimpo de llegada
2 0
5 0
2 0

4 P2 9

Tiempo de retorno
2-0=2
9-0=9
4-0=4
Tiempo medio=2+9+4=15/3=5

Duracion Teimpo de llegada


2 0
5 0
2 0

Tiempo de retorno

También podría gustarte